#63c5bf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63c5bf is composed of 38.8% red, 77.3%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 3%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 176.3 degrees, a saturation of 45.8% and a lightness of 58%. #63c5bf color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ffff with #008b7f.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#63c5bf
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f2faf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#63c5bf
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c9c9b is the less saturated color, while #29fff2 is the most saturated one.
